excel如何横换竖
作者:百问excel教程网
|
55人看过
发布时间:2026-03-15 12:43:26
标签:excel如何横换竖
当用户询问“excel如何横换竖”时,其核心需求通常是将数据从横向排列转换为纵向排列,或反之,这可以通过多种内置功能实现,例如选择性粘贴中的转置功能、使用公式或借助透视表等工具来完成,掌握这些方法能极大提升数据处理效率。
在日常办公中,我们常常会遇到需要调整表格结构的情况,尤其是将横向排列的数据转换为纵向格式,或者反过来操作。这个操作看似简单,却蕴含着多种不同的应用场景和解决方案。对于许多使用者来说,当面临“excel如何横换竖”这类问题时,往往希望找到一个既快速又准确的方法,同时还能理解其背后的逻辑,以便举一反三。本文将深入探讨这一需求,从基础操作到进阶技巧,为你提供一个全面的指南。
理解“横换竖”的核心场景与需求 首先,我们需要明确,“横换竖”并非一个单一的指令,它可能对应着几种不同的数据处理需求。最常见的一种是“转置”,也就是将行数据变成列数据,或者将列数据变成行数据。例如,你可能有一份月度销售报表,第一行是产品名称,第一列是月份,但为了满足另一种报表格式的要求,你需要把产品和月份的位置对调。另一种常见需求是数据的“逆透视”或“扁平化”,即把交叉表结构的二维数据转换成一维列表,这在数据分析前的数据清洗步骤中非常关键。理解你手头数据的具体结构和最终目标,是选择正确方法的第一步。 基础利器:选择性粘贴中的转置功能 这是解决“横换竖”问题最直接、最广为人知的方法,非常适合一次性、静态的数据转换。操作步骤非常直观:首先,选中你想要转换的原始数据区域并复制;然后,右键点击目标区域的起始单元格,在弹出的菜单中选择“选择性粘贴”;最后,在对话框中勾选“转置”选项并确定。瞬间,原来的行就变成了列,列则变成了行。这个方法的最大优点是简单快捷,但其局限性在于,转换后的数据与原数据失去了动态链接。如果原始数据发生更改,你需要重新执行一遍复制和转置粘贴的操作。 公式驱动:实现动态关联的转置 如果你希望转换后的数据能够随着源数据的更新而自动更新,那么公式就是你的最佳选择。这里主要会用到转置函数。这是一个数组公式,它的作用就是返回一个矩阵的转置。假设你的原始数据区域是A1到D4,你希望将其转置到F1开始的区域。你可以先选中一个大小与之匹配的目标区域(例如4行4列),然后在编辑栏中输入公式“=转置(A1:D4)”,最后最关键的一步是,同时按下组合键来完成数组公式的输入。这样,目标区域的数据就是原始数据的转置,并且会同步更新。这是实现动态“横换竖”的核心方法之一。 功能进阶:借助查询与引用函数组合 对于更复杂的转换需求,例如非矩形区域转置,或者需要根据条件进行转换,我们可以结合使用索引函数和行函数、列函数。其基本思路是利用行号和列号的对应关系进行映射。公式框架通常类似于“=索引($A$1:$D$4, 列(A1), 行(A1))”。这个公式的含义是:在绝对引用的源数据区域中,取第几行、第几列的值。当我们横向拖动公式时,“列(A1)”部分会产生变化,而纵向拖动时,“行(A1)”部分会产生变化,从而巧妙地实现了行列互换。这种方法提供了极高的灵活性,是函数高手处理不规则转置问题的利器。 透视表妙用:逆透视向导重塑数据结构 当你的“横换竖”需求实质上是将二维表转换为一维表时,数据透视表的“逆透视”功能堪称神器。这个功能在较新版本的软件中已集成得非常好。你只需将二维数据区域加载到数据透视表,然后利用“逆透视列”命令,就可以轻松将多个列标题“融化”成数据字段,从而生成一个规范的一维数据列表。这个操作完美解决了将交叉汇总表转换为流水记录表的问题,是数据分析师进行数据清洗和准备的必备技能。掌握它,意味着你能从容应对各种来源不规范的数据报表。 文本处理配合:分列与转置的联动 有时数据转换的难点在于原始数据并非规整的表格。例如,你可能从系统中导出了一段用逗号或制表符分隔的横向文本,它在一个单元格内横向排列。此时,你需要先使用“数据”选项卡下的“分列”功能,按照分隔符将这些文本分割到同一行的多个单元格中。待数据被成功分割成多列后,你再使用前文提到的选择性粘贴转置功能,就能轻松将其转换为纵向排列。这种组合拳是处理非结构化文本数据的标准流程,体现了将复杂问题分解为简单步骤的解决思路。 快捷键与效率提升 熟练使用快捷键能让你在进行“横换竖”操作时行云流水。复制操作的快捷键是通用且高效的。在粘贴时,你可以使用组合键打开选择性粘贴对话框,然后按键盘上的字母键来选择转置选项。对于经常需要此操作的用户,甚至可以尝试录制一个简单的宏,并将其指定到自定义的快速访问工具栏按钮或新的快捷键上,实现一键转置。这些细节上的优化,累积起来能为你节省大量的时间,让数据处理工作变得更加轻松愉悦。 动态数组特性带来的新思路 在最新版本的软件中,动态数组函数的引入彻底改变了公式的工作方式。这使得转置函数等数组公式的使用变得更加简单,你不再需要预先选择输出区域的大小,也无需使用组合键。只需在单个单元格中输入“=转置(区域)”,公式结果就会自动“溢出”到相邻的空白单元格中,形成完整的转置后表格。如果源数据区域扩大或缩小,这个“溢出”区域也会动态调整。这是解决“excel如何横换竖”问题在现代版本中最优雅、最强大的方案之一,代表了未来公式计算的发展方向。 处理转置中的格式与公式问题 使用选择性粘贴转置时,默认情况下只会粘贴数值。如果你希望同时保留原数据的格式(如字体、颜色、边框),需要在“选择性粘贴”对话框中选择“值和源格式”或“全部”等选项。另一个常见问题是,如果原始数据中包含公式,直接转置后,公式的引用可能会错乱。此时,更好的做法是先将包含公式的单元格通过“选择性粘贴为值”的方式固定下来,然后再进行转置操作,或者直接使用转置函数来生成新的、独立的转置后数据,从而避免引用错误。 应对大型数据集的转换策略 当数据量非常庞大时,简单的复制粘贴可能会造成程序响应缓慢甚至无响应。对于静态转换,可以尝试分块操作,即每次只处理一部分数据。对于动态转换,使用转置函数或索引函数组合通常是更优的选择,因为公式计算通常比大规模粘贴操作更高效。此外,考虑将数据导入到查询编辑器中进行转换也是一个专业选择,查询编辑器在处理百万行级别的数据重塑时,性能通常优于工作表内的直接操作,并能提供可重复使用的转换步骤。 避免常见错误与陷阱 在进行转换时,有几个陷阱需要注意。首先,务必确保目标区域有足够的空白空间,否则会覆盖现有数据。其次,如果使用数组公式(旧版方式),必须选中与源数据区域行列数恰好互换的整个区域再输入公式。第三,转置操作会改变数据的相对位置,原本的绝对引用或混合引用可能需要调整。最后,对于包含合并单元格的区域,转置前最好先取消合并,否则结果会难以预料。养成操作前备份原始数据的习惯,总是明智的。 将横向日期序列转换为纵向列表 这是一个非常具体的应用场景。例如,报表的标题行是2023年1月、2月、3月等横向排列的日期,你需要将其转换为纵向的一列,以便进行后续的筛选或分析。除了使用通用的转置方法,你还可以结合日期函数。例如,如果第一个日期在单元格B1,你可以在纵向的A2单元格输入公式“=B1”,然后在A3单元格输入公式“=日期(年(A2), 月(A2)+1, 日(A2))”并向下填充,就能快速生成连续的纵向日期序列。这展示了如何将基础转换与业务逻辑相结合。 与其他办公软件的协作转换 数据可能并非始终停留在表格软件内部。有时你需要将从演示文稿中复制的横向表格转为纵向,或将处理好的纵向数据粘贴到文档中。在这些跨软件操作中,选择性粘贴的转置功能同样有效。你可以在表格软件中复制数据,然后在文档或演示文稿的右键菜单中寻找“选择性粘贴”选项,通常也能找到“转置”或类似功能。了解这一特性,可以让你在整个办公套件中流畅地调整数据方向,确保最终呈现的文档格式符合要求。 通过编写脚本实现批量自动化 对于需要定期、批量处理大量文件进行“横换竖”操作的高级用户,学习基础的脚本编写是终极解决方案。通过脚本,你可以录制或编写一段代码,实现打开工作簿、定位特定工作表、选择指定区域、执行转置、并保存结果等一系列操作。你可以为这段脚本分配一个快捷键,或者将其设置为打开工作簿时自动运行。这虽然需要一定的学习成本,但一旦掌握,就能将你从重复性劳动中彻底解放出来,处理数据的效率和准确性都将达到全新高度。 思维拓展:数据结构与转换的意义 最后,我们不妨跳出具体操作,思考一下数据“横竖转换”的本质。这实际上是在改变数据的“形状”或“结构”,以适应不同的分析工具或展示需求。纵向数据(一维列表)通常是关系型数据库和大多数分析函数偏好的格式,而横向数据(二维交叉表)则更便于人类阅读和对比。理解这一点,你就会明白,掌握“横换竖”的技能,不仅仅是学会几个菜单命令或公式,更是获得了在数据的“存储结构”和“呈现结构”之间自由切换的能力,这是数据素养的重要组成部分。 综上所述,从简单的粘贴选项到复杂的函数组合,从静态处理到动态关联,解决表格数据方向转换的方法丰富多样。关键在于根据数据的规模、更新频率以及最终用途,选择最恰当的工具。希望这篇详细的指南能帮助你彻底理解并掌握“横换竖”的各种技巧,让你在面对任何相关需求时都能游刃有余,真正成为数据处理的高手。记住,灵活应用这些方法,往往比死记硬背操作步骤更为重要。
推荐文章
在Excel中进行排序,核心是通过选择目标数据区域,在“数据”选项卡中使用“排序”功能,依据数值、文本、日期或自定义序列等关键字段,设定升序或降序规则,即可快速整理信息。掌握如何做Excel排序,能显著提升数据处理的效率与准确性。
2026-03-15 12:42:05
89人看过
如果您想知道excel如何写if,核心方法在于掌握IF函数的基本语法“=IF(条件, 条件为真时的结果, 条件为假时的结果)”,并学会嵌套和组合其他函数来解决实际工作中的复杂判断需求。本文将系统性地从基础到进阶,通过大量实用示例,帮助您彻底理解并灵活运用这个强大的逻辑工具。
2026-03-15 12:40:29
48人看过
在Excel中输入桩号,关键在于理解桩号的构成并利用自定义格式、文本函数或快速填充功能来实现规范录入。本文将详细解析从基础录入到批量处理的多种方法,并提供工程实践中高效管理桩号数据的实用技巧。对于经常需要处理工程数据的用户来说,掌握这些方法能极大提升工作效率。
2026-03-15 12:40:10
278人看过
理解“如何打出来excel”这一问题的核心,关键在于用户需要掌握在电子表格软件中准确输入、生成或打印数据与公式的具体操作方法。本文将系统性地阐述从基础输入、格式调整到高级功能应用的全过程,为您提供一套清晰、实用的操作指南,帮助您高效完成工作任务。
2026-03-15 12:38:44
399人看过
.webp)
.webp)

